OpenStreetMap is a community project, not your personal database. Sweeping changes like this NEED to be done with community approval. You may think that the import process is unnecessarily bureaucratic—I agree!—but ignoring it is not the path to fixing it. You've been told this multiple times. If you'd actually like to contribute to the community, you could help the group that is putting together a proper import plan: osm.wiki/HIFLD

"service=parking_aisle" is for the aisles up and down a parking lot, but the parking here is street-side and not in the whole area. I think "highway=service" without any "service" qualification was correct. service=*
